WebBiography of Bishop TIKHON (Fitzgerald) Stephen Fitzgerald was born on November 14, 1932 in Detroit, Michigan. On December 18 of the same year he was baptized in the Lutheran Church. He attended St. Olaf College from 1952 to 1954, and graduated from Wayne State University, Detroit, in 1958. WebJul 19, 2024 · He petitioned to be received into the Orthodox Church in America in 1997 and was vested as an Orthodox priest by His Grace, Bishop Tikhon of San Francisco and the West at the Monastery of Saint John of Shanghai and San Francisco on the Saturday of the Praises of the Theotokos the same year, after which he served briefly at Saint Nicholas … WebFollowing the retirement of His Grace, Bishop Tikhon of San Francisco, Los Angeles and the West, a diocesan assembly nominated Bishop Benjamin as ruling hierarch on January 31, 2007. The Holy Synod of Bishops canonically elected him as Bishop of San Francisco and the West in March 2007. He was elevated to the rank of Archbishop on May 9, 2012.

WebApr 8, 2024 · H oly Trinity Cathedral Parish traces its history to December 2, 1857, when the first Orthodox Society was founded in San Francisco. Ten years later, on September 2, 1867, it was incorporated as the Greek Russian Slavonian Orthodox Eastern Church and Benevolent Society.
